Capital World Investors (CWI), a division of Capital Group, one of the oldest and largest investment management firms in the world, was established in 1931 and is headquartered in Los Angeles, California. Specializing in active investment management, CWI focuses on long-term growth through a research-intensive approach, managing hundreds of billions in assets primarily through equity-focused mutual funds and institutional portfolios. It serves a diverse client base, including individual investors, financial advisors, and institutions, and is known for its flagship funds like the American Funds, which emphasize fundamental analysis and a multiple-portfolio-manager system to mitigate risk. With a global reach and a reputation for disciplined, value-oriented investing, CWI remains a cornerstone of Capital Group’s mission to deliver consistent, superior returns.

Capital World Investors's Q4 2013 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2013, Capital World Investors held 513 positions worth $356B, up 8% from $329B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 24% of the portfolio.

Capital World Investors's Q4 2013 filing shows 36 new, 115 increased, 123 reduced and 27 closed positions. Its largest new stake was American Airlines Group: 9,006,000 shares worth $227M. The largest sale was Chevron, an estimated $1.05B.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Industrials at 14% of assets, up from 14%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Healthcare.
